Output 86aad384969fe3c739b3fde5b6fd80750b80f1feb8186059814caa94660c0e71:9

value
113793606
script pubkey
OP_0 OP_PUSHBYTES_20 d28ca9cffde9fe851e9e32a8781f7622bac218fe
address
ltc1q62x2nnlaa8lg2857x258s8mky2avyx87n3jyrq
transaction
86aad384969fe3c739b3fde5b6fd80750b80f1feb8186059814caa94660c0e71
spent
true